## HarborQueue Broker Upgrade

Drain consumers before upgrading. Run `hq-admin drain --all`, wait for queue depth zero. Upgrade standby node first, fail over, then upgrade primary. Do not skip the schema migration step; mixed-version clusters corrupt the dedupe index. Rollback window is 30 minutes — after that, the new wire format is persisted and rollback requires a restore from the Delverton snapshot. Verify health with `hq-admin status`. When opening a support case, attach the broker's post-upgrade build identifier, printed below.

pipeline stamp: htk31_3c6b63a1fd55b8745625d3b6ce9c5fc

## Break-Glass: Castwick Feed Validator

Welcome aboard! Castwick validates podcast feeds before publish, and sometimes its config vault locks up mid-deploy. If the on-call rotation is empty and feeds are failing validation, you're allowed to break glass and unlock it yourself. Just note it in the incident channel afterward so Priya's team can rotate things. The passphrase you'll need is right below.

vault phrase of tajef-faduf = casox-ralius-julir

# Who to Contact: Inkspool Service

Inkspool is the printer-spooler microservice owned by the Device Platforms group at Ferndale Systems. For routine questions, start with the `#inkspool-help` channel, where on-call rotation members respond during business hours. For production incidents, page the Device Platforms rotation directly rather than messaging individuals. Configuration changes require a ticket reviewed by the service owner. For access requests, onboarding questions, or anything ambiguous, write to the team inbox.

pager mailbox: holius@nelvrogrid.internal

The Driftwell autoscaler watches queue depth on the Tallowmere message bus and scales worker pools accordingly. We run three environments: dev (shared, noisy, scales aggressively for testing), staging (mirrors production topology but with a tenth of the traffic), and production (conservative scaling, change-controlled). Each environment has its own thresholds, cooldown periods, and worker ceilings, so never copy values between them without review. Staging is the one you'll touch first, and it currently runs with the following configuration.

config for faduf-yahap:
[lamvan]
team = rusael
access_code = ac_ac22dc
owner = druius.istdor
host = lamvan.novacio.example
port = 8443
peer = soreth.xolmario.corp
salt = 0768e68d
pin = 8310